Pyrolysis Companies in Morocco
5 pyrolysis companies in Morocco — including plant operators, project developers, and waste management companies in the Africa region.
BioChar Maroc
OperationalBioChar Maroc is a green enterprise specializing in the production of biochar and green charcoal from organic waste, primarily from greenhouse crops. The company aims to improve soil health and provide sustainable energy solutions.
Clean-Seas Morocco (formerly Ecosynergie ESG)
OperationalClean-Seas Morocco is a subsidiary of Clean Vision Corporation, operating pyrolysis lines in Agadir to convert waste plastic into pyrolysis oil. It is a joint venture with the Moroccan company Ecosynergie (ESG).
PEPS (Pour Et Par le Soleil)
OperationalPEPS is a Moroccan-French company that utilizes solar pyrolysis (SMO technology) to convert organic and plastic waste into biochar, activated carbon, and syngas. They aim to provide sustainable waste management solutions.
REFFECT AFRICA Project (Zoyout Essaouira Cooperative)
OperationalA project that established a biomass gasification plant at the Zoyout Essaouira Cooperative mill in Sid L'Mokhtar, Morocco. It transforms agricultural waste into electric power, thermal power, and biochar to enhance soil fertility.
Sygma Morocco
PlannedSygma Morocco supports innovative biomass projects, focusing on leveraging agricultural waste and by-products to generate energy. They provide engineering services, project management, and staffing solutions for renewable energy initiatives.
